Hi team,

Before I hand off the 3.2 release, please note the humidity sensor drift reported on Verdana controllers in the Elmbrook trial site. Drift exceeds 4% after roughly ten days of continuous operation; firmware 3.2.1 adds an automatic recalibration cycle every 72 hours. Support should advise growers to install 3.2.1 and trigger a manual recalibration once. The hotfix bundle must be verified before distribution, so I'm including the signing key used for the 3.2.1 packages below.

release key, fahof-yagap: bky3_m5d

# Vendored fonts for the Thornquist admin UI.
# We vendor the Bellam Sans family rather than fetching it at build
# time, because offline builds must be reproducible and the upstream
# foundry rotates file hashes without notice. License text ships in
# fonts/LICENSE-bellam. Reviewers: please verify checksums match the
# manifest table, which lives in the assets database reachable via
# the connection string below.

database URL for bahop-yagep: mssql://sildor_svc:35ha7jz@db-fb6d.nelvrodyn.example:5432/casath

## Template Rendering Performance

The Fennwick renderer compiles templates to bytecode on first use and caches the result keyed by content hash. Cold-start latency is dominated by this compile step, so the cache is sized to hold the full working set of the Meridian storefront. New team members sometimes assume the cache is unbounded; it is not, and eviction under pressure produces the recompile storms described in the Q3 retro. The knobs that control compile concurrency and cache sizing are listed below.

constants for fahap-bahip:
QUOTAS = {
    "zorael": 1,
    "wenath": 1,
    "wenael": 2,
    "ulaael": 5,
}